== It was a straightforward [[Happy Ending]]. ==
People saw the laser fire, and one of those people was a congressman. The news media would have been attracted to a story about a house cracking open after being filled with popcorn, and eventually more facts will emerge. Thanks to this the use of a laser will be subjected to public scrutiny. Congress will hold hearings on the ethical ramifications of the usage of such devices, and at worst the project will be buried under red tape. And thanks to [[The Great Politics Mess -Up]], the laser project won't see the light of day thanks to the end of the Cold War and the collapse of Soviet communism.<ref>Even after all that, too, the military will be hesitant to use a potentially unstable laser system. They likely do not know about Chris and Mitch's tampering--all they saw was a laser miss its target and go kablooey.</ref>
 
As for Chris, Mitch, and company: at worst they get a slap on the wrist for breaking into Hathaway's house. Kent becomes a more spiritual person and mellows out, thanks to his encounter with "Jesus." Chris graduates with Dr. Meredith's blessing and gets the Darlington job; Mitch graduates a few years later.
